Abstract: 

This article provides a detailed analysis of the institutionalization of corporate relations in modern Russia as a public-private partnership policy, its role in the public administration system, and its infl uence on industry policies. It examines the political evolution of corporate relations, beginning with their institutionalization in Part II of the Civil Code of the Russian Federation in 1994, and examines key stages and achievements in this area. Particular attention is paid to the analysis of public-private partnership policy as an eff ective form of cooperation between the state and the private, public sectors. The article analyzes the fundamental principles and mechanisms of public-private partnerships. Emphasizing their political role in the implementation of national projects and programs aimed at the country’s economic and social development, it examines the distribution of risks and benefi ts between the state and the private sector, as well as the political and legal aspects of formalizing such partnerships. The article also highlights various forms of public-public interaction, including public-state associations and organizations. Specifi c examples of such structures as the Committee of Veterans of Special Risk Units of the Russian Federation and the Russian Movement of Children and Youth are provided, and their activities are analyzed in the context of implementing state policy. The mechanisms of interaction between these organizations and government agencies and their contribution to addressing socially signifi cant issues and achieving political goals are discussed. The article examines the impact of public-private partnership policies and corporate law not only on the essential characteristics of industry policies but also on the regulation of relations within corporations and between corporations and the state. Emphasis is placed on the political role of the legislative process in corporate law in ensuring sustainable economic growth and economic diversifi cation, increasing the eff ectiveness of public administration, and strengthening political stability. Particular attention is paid to analyzing the political signifi cance of the activities of state corporations as unitary legal entities and their role in banking operations with non-commercial goals underlying public-private partnership policies. The article presents a comprehensive study that combines the analysis of individual theoretical concepts and practical examples as fundamental elements of the functioning of the political sphere of state goal-setting and legislation as a process of political institutionalization. It demonstrates the multifaceted and complex processes of the formation and development of corporate law in Russia. The author concludes that public-private and public-public partnerships are essential for achieving the country’s strategic development goals, improving the eff ectiveness of public administration, and political stability. It emphasizes that state corporations and public-public associations in Russia can be the subject of political analysis of sectoral policies, and that eff ective interaction between the state, the private sector, and public organizations contributes to addressing important economic and social issues, strengthening national security, and developing civil society.
